Came across this story about Tyrese Johnson-Fisher today and the effect his viral video had on him: https://www.bbc.co.uk/sport/rugby-union/53447399 Sounds like he was never really into rugby (as he describes, "I was always really an athlete who was playing rugby") and the pressure of the fame threw him out of like with the game. I wonder a little bit whether Barbeary might be susceptible to that as well - as I understand it, rugby is his main sport, but he's been the coming superstar for so long that I wonder at the pressure that he might be under. These video highlight reels might be good for a schoolboy player's contract hopes, but I can't help thinking they're not good for the youngsters themselves.

Not sure it is in the same League. TJF went absolutely viral across the globe. Even the RFU video has over 3 million views. He was big news.

Barbeary is big news in the small section of rugby nerds and message boards. His remember the name series video, fo example, is one of the lowest viewed ever with 29k views. He's also actually played representative rugby, which TJF never did. he was hyped at 15, Barbeary really as he went through U18's, schools first team and then into U20's.
